Market Summary

The sterilized packaging market is a critical segment within the broader packaging industry, dedicated to providing secure, contamination-free solutions for medical devices, pharmaceuticals, and other sterile products. This market is characterized by stringent regulatory standards and a high emphasis on maintaining product integrity from manufacturing to end-use. The demand is primarily driven by the healthcare sector's unwavering need to prevent infections and ensure patient safety. Sterilized packaging solutions are designed to withstand various sterilization methods, including ethylene oxide, gamma radiation, and steam, while preserving the sterility of the contents until the point of use. Key materials employed include plastics, glass, metals, and paper, each selected based on the specific requirements of the product being packaged. The market serves a global clientele, with significant activity in regions boasting advanced healthcare infrastructure and robust manufacturing capabilities for medical supplies. Companies operating in this space focus on innovation to develop packaging that not only meets sterility assurances but also enhances usability for healthcare professionals. Sustainability considerations are gradually influencing material choices and design, aligning with broader environmental trends without compromising on sterility. The competitive landscape is defined by a mix of large multinational corporations and specialized firms, all striving to offer reliable, compliant, and efficient packaging solutions.

Type Insights

Sterilized packaging is categorized into various types based on materials and forms, each suited to specific applications and sterilization methods. Common types include thermoform trays, which are widely used for medical devices due to their durability and ability to be customized into complex shapes. Flexible pouches and bags are another prevalent type, offering versatility and cost-effectiveness for packaging single-use medical items and pharmaceuticals. Sterilization wraps, typically made from non-woven fabrics, provide a breathable barrier that allows sterilant penetration while maintaining sterility until use. Rigid containers, often reusable, are favored in hospital settings for their durability and environmental benefits over disposable options. Materials range from plastics like Tyvek and PETG, known for their excellent barrier properties and strength, to papers and films that balance protection with breathability. The choice of packaging type is influenced by factors such as the sterilization method employed, the physical characteristics of the product, and end-user requirements for convenience and safety. Innovations continue to emerge, such as the development of sustainable materials and designs that reduce waste while meeting sterility standards. Each type must undergo rigorous validation to ensure it can withstand the intended sterilization process without compromising the packaged product's integrity.

Application Insights

Sterilized packaging finds primary applications in the medical device and pharmaceutical industries, where maintaining sterility is critical to product efficacy and patient safety. In the medical device sector, packaging is used for surgical instruments, implants, and diagnostic equipment, ensuring these items remain uncontaminated until they are needed in clinical procedures. The pharmaceutical application involves packaging for injectables, ophthalmic products, and other sterile drugs, where barrier properties prevent microbial ingress and protect against environmental factors. Hospitals and clinics represent significant end-users, utilizing sterilized packaging for single-use items and sterile supplies in daily operations. Additionally, the market serves the biotechnology field, particularly for packaging sensitive biological products that require stringent sterility conditions. The rise of home healthcare has also spurred demand for user-friendly sterilized packaging that allows safe administration by non-professionals. Each application demands specific packaging characteristics; for instance, medical devices often require rigid, protective packaging, while pharmaceuticals may need flexible, transparent pouches for visibility and compliance labeling. The ongoing trend towards minimally invasive surgeries and advanced drug formulations continues to shape packaging requirements, driving innovation in design and functionality to meet evolving application needs.

Company Insights

Leading companies in the sterilized packaging market include Amcor, DuPont, West Pharmaceutical Services, Oliver Healthcare Packaging, and SteriPack Group. These players are renowned for their extensive product portfolios, which encompass a variety of packaging solutions such as flexible pouches, rigid trays, and sterilization wraps. Amcor leverages its global presence and material expertise to offer innovative packaging that meets diverse sterilization requirements. DuPont is recognized for its Tyvek material, widely used in medical packaging for its superior barrier properties and durability. West Pharmaceutical Services focuses on packaging for injectable drugs, emphasizing compatibility with sterilization processes and drug stability. Oliver Healthcare Packaging specializes in customized solutions for medical devices, integrating features like tear-notches and clear visibility. SteriPack Group provides contract packaging services, catering to clients needing turnkey sterilized packaging solutions.
